What Is the Standard Diversified Technique?
The diversified technique is broadly regarded as the foundational chiropractic adjustment method. It is built around a short, quick thrust directed at a particular joint — most commonly in the spine, but also in the wrists, ankles, and other areas of the body. The primary objective is to re-establish proper range of motion and reduce nerve interference caused by misaligned vertebrae.
Mechanically, the diversified technique functions through applying a controlled force across a joint that has lost its natural movement pattern. This thrust is applied at a very specific angle and speed, producing what is commonly described as a audible release sound. That audible sensation is simply pressure equalizing from the synovial capsule — not a sign of bones grinding or cracking. The adjustment helps the joint to operate without restriction again.
What sets diversified technique different from passive therapies is that it requires a high level of hands-on expertise. Our chiropractors train extensively in this technique throughout their entire education and career, learning to identify restricted joints, determine the appropriate angle of force, and adjust the speed and amplitude of each thrust. This is not a generic push — it is a carefully calibrated clinical procedure.

The Diversified Technique Procedure Step by Step
- Comprehensive Health History Review — Before any adjustment begins, your chiropractor will review your injury history, pain patterns, and any prior test findings you can provide. This step helps your provider pinpoint which joints are compromised, unstable, or contributing to your symptoms.
- Hands-On Physical Examination — Your chiropractor carries out a clinical examination that consists of orthopedic testing, range of motion assessment, and biomechanical evaluation. This enables our team to verify which joints need diversified technique adjustments.
- Treatment Planning and Patient Education — Once your assessment is complete, your chiropractor explains the proposed diversified technique approach. You will understand which areas will be adjusted, what sensations to expect, and what treatment frequency are typically recommended for your specific situation.
- Getting Into Treatment Position — Depending on the region targeted, you will be guided on a specialized chiropractic table. Some segments may shift during the maneuver to support the correction. Your chiropractor takes care to verify you are relaxed and prepared before beginning.
- Delivering the Diversified Technique Adjustment — Using carefully trained hands, your chiropractor palpates to find the specific joint and applies a quick, low-amplitude thrust. The full adjustment for one area takes only a second or two. You may notice an audible pop — this is a natural part of the process.
- Post-Adjustment Evaluation — After the initial diversified technique work are complete, your chiropractor re-evaluates your mobility and ask how you feel. Additional adjustments to neighboring joints may be recommended if indicated.
- Your Between-Visit Care Plan — Before you head out, your provider reviews targeted guidance for the hours and days following your diversified technique adjustment. This typically covers activity modifications, ice or heat guidance, and instructions for booking your follow-up appointment.
Who Is a Suitable Candidate for Diversified Technique?
Diversified technique is suitable for a diverse group of patients. Individuals managing mid-back tightness, sciatica, shoulder dysfunction, or migraines stemming from neck dysfunction frequently make ideal candidates. Athletes dealing with acute injuries, desk workers with postural problems, and auto accident victims with soft tissue damage can each gain real results from this technique.
Pregnant patients, older adults with significant bone fragility, and people with diagnosed spinal instability or active fractures may not be ideal candidates for diversified technique adjustments. For those individuals, our practitioners are equipped to pivot to gentler approaches including instrument-assisted care, mobilization therapy, or other patient-specific modalities. The goal is always finding the best approach for each individual — not using one method for every case.

Diversified Technique FAQ
How many minutes does a diversified technique treatment visit take?A typical diversified technique chiropractic visit takes between 15 and 30 minutes, depending on the number of joints are involved and whether additional therapies are included. The first consultation typically takes longer due to the evaluation and history review that precedes treatment.
Is diversified technique uncomfortable?Most individuals describe diversified technique as being painless or mildly uncomfortable. It is common to experience a momentary stretch at the treatment site, but this passes immediately. Some muscle tenderness in the hours following your early sessions is expected and typically resolves within 24 to 48 hours. People arriving already in significant pain sometimes experience slightly more sensitivity initially, which diminishes as treatment progresses.
How many does it take to feel a difference from diversified technique?Some individuals experience improvement following just two or three diversified technique sessions. Others may need a course of four to eight weeks before experiencing consistent change. Conditions like new-onset pain often respond faster than deeply embedded dysfunction.
How permanent are the results of diversified technique?The longevity of diversified technique results varies with how many years the underlying dysfunction has been present, your daily physical demands, and whether you follow through the home care recommendations your provider suggests. Many patients that continue periodic maintenance care experience long-term improvement indefinitely with consistent care.
Are there risks associated with diversified technique?Diversified technique is widely regarded as a low-risk procedure when performed by a licensed and trained chiropractor. The most common side effect is short-term muscle stiffness in the treated area. Major risks are uncommon and are largely mitigated through careful pre-treatment evaluation before any adjustment is performed.
